So I sat down to start my research. And then here is where the mystery really begins. This binder doesn't exist. There isn't a whisper or a picture of it anywhere online as far as I can tell. I spent a good six? hours pouring through photos and articles. I started with the company who made it. Minobossi. In Italy.
They only now make very expensive leather handbags. I couldn't find any information regarding the company at one time making planners. Then I noticed that the binder had a gold embossed logo that said The Desert Inn. So I researched it and found out that the Desert Inn was a Hotel and Casino in Las Vegas. The plot thickens. It opened in April of 1950 and in its hay day was a very popular spot for Hollywood royalty. The likes of Liberace. Frank Sinatra. Dean Martin. Cher. Tina Turner and Barry Manilow all performed there. At one point in the late sixties Howard Hughes lived in and owned it!!!
At the time of the date in the binder. 1997. The hotel had just gone through a 200 million dollar renovation. Now the guess work begins. I can only figure out that this binder must have been some sort of custom order by the Desert Inn through Minobossi. Judging from the material and craftsmanship I can only surmise that perhaps it was made in a very small run for either VIP's of the Casino or High Rollers or possibly the CEO's? Who knows!
